When shipping from Ningbo to Shekou, prepare for significant delays during the East Asia Rainy Season (May-October) and Western Pacific Typhoon Season (June-November). Build in extra buffer days for port operations and secure vessel space well in advance, especially before the Golden Week (September 20-October 7) and Christmas retail peak (October-December). Account for potential congestion and longer transit times due to holiday backlogs and weather disruptions. Coordinate closely with carriers and logistics providers to ensure timely deliveries and avoid rollovers during these critical periods.

Moving temperature-sensitive Pharma products Requires qualified cold-chain containers, Appropriate refrigerants, and Continuous temperature monitoring. Use an express service where possible, stabilize gel packs, and Add a data logger in the carton to verify that medical drugs stayed within their labeled temperature range.
Fragile glass vials of pharma products Should be packed in Molded trays with surrounding foam. Place trays inside a Rigid outer carton and Fill void-fill so nothing moves. For moisture-sensitive medical drugs, integrate this with moisture-barrier inner bags and desiccants.
International shipments of pharma products typically Require a detailed commercial invoice, packing list, and any Licenses required by the importing country. Several markets also Expect Certificates of Analysis, proof of GDP-compliant handling, and clear temperature instructions for cold-chain medicines. Always confirm requirements with your customs broker before shipping.
For moisture-sensitive pharma products, Use Foil-laminate pouches plus desiccant sachets inside the packaging. Close cartons tightly, avoid damaged boxes, and Choose transport options that Limit exposure to rain and high humidity, such as covered docks and climate-controlled linehaul for medical drugs.
High-value medicines Benefit from Specialized cargo insurance that covers temperature excursions, breakage, and theft. Coordinate with an insurer familiar with pharmaceutical goods, Declare the full replacement value, and Keep temperature and handling records so claims can be processed efficiently if something goes wrong.
Pharmaceuticals require temperature-controlled containers to maintain efficacy during transit. It is essential to monitor humidity and temperature levels throughout the journey to prevent degradation of the products.
Shipping pharmaceuticals requires a complete set of documentation, including a bill of lading, commercial invoice, packing list, and any necessary regulatory certificates to comply with Chinese regulations for medical products.
